The unloader valve on a Troy-Bilt pressure washer is located between the pump and trigger gun. Its purpose is to relieve pressure when the trigger gun is not being used. This prevents damage to the pump from over pressurization. They made a classic tradeoff of distance traveled versus force required.Oct 6, 2022 · Hang weights from the trigger, increasing weight until the trigger is activated. Add the total weight used to determine trigger-pull weight. Spring gauge – these devices are like the scales used by fishermen. Attach the cord hook to the trigger. Pull back on the handle until the trigger is activated and record the amount of pressure needed ...

shop your way payments In reality, it is not hard at all to “pull” the trigger on a gun. The pounds of pressure required to manipulate the trigger — trigger pull weight — is surprisingly small and generally ranges from 1.5 to 8 lbs.
